7: Will the Gilgo Beach Killer Case Open Door to Other Dormant Investigations?

In a recent episode of the Hidden Killers Podcast, Tony Brueski and former FBI Special Agent Robin Dreeke delved into the chilling case of Rex Heuermann, the alleged Gilgo Beach murderer. Their conversation provides insight into how cold cases like this suddenly heat up and sheds light on how technological advancements and effective leadership can be crucial in solving such crimes.

The Gilgo Beach Murders, which had been dormant for over a decade, have recently gained renewed attention. With suspects like Rex Heuermann now under scrutiny, the question arises - why now? The case remained cold for so long, as do many others. Brueski questioned Dreeke on how, after 13 long years, the authorities finally zeroed in on a potential perpetrator.

The former FBI agent pointed to several factors that contributed to the breakthrough. Technological advancements, improved criminology techniques, and new insights into cold cases were all acknowledged. However, Dreeke believes leadership played a pivotal role in revitalizing this investigation. The willingness to innovate, to take another look at a case long gone cold, could bring about justice and closure for the victims' families.

Dreeke's emphasis on leadership underscores the importance of an investigative culture that encourages revisiting old cases, even when resources are scarce and the pressure to solve current cases is high. Such an attitude requires courage, initiative, and the proactive actions of dedicated teams. The payoff, Dreeke suggests, is significant. Not only could this case bring closure to affected families, but it could also pave the way for the resolution of other cold cases.

Brueski and Dreeke also discussed the role of technology in modern investigations. Specifically, they discussed using artificial intelligence (AI) to analyze traffic patterns to track suspects. While Brueski wondered if such techniques had been used in the Heuerman case, Dreeke affirmed the potential of AI as a tool in future investigations. However, the retired FBI agent cautioned against over-reliance on AI, suggesting it should be considered one of the many tools at an investigator's disposal, not a panacea for all investigative challenges.

Dreeke also highlighted the value of wisdom born from real-world experience and education. While AI offers unparalleled analytical capabilities, it lacks the nuanced understanding that human investigators bring to a case. Law enforcement can solve cases more effectively by leveraging AI and human expertise.

The conversation concluded with a note of hope. As technology continues to evolve and as leadership in investigative agencies continues to encourage the re-examination of cold cases, the future looks promising. The merging of AI with traditional investigative techniques, coupled with advances in DNA matching, provides optimism that justice can be served, and closure can be provided to countless families and communities affected by such crimes.

As the case against Rex Heuermann unfolds, it serves as a testament to the importance of the persistent investigation, innovative leadership, and the effective utilization of modern technological tools.
